Lodhare at a glance

Lodhare is a village of 1,948 people in 427 households (Census 2011) in Shirpur taluka, Dhule district, Maharashtra, the 73rd-largest of 132 villages in Shirpur taluka. Literacy is 62%, 11 points above the taluka average of 52% and the sex ratio is 986 women per 1,000 men. It lies 81 km from the Dhule district centre, 27 km from Wakadi, the nearest town, 14 km from Naydongri rail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 425427, served by Vikharan (Shirpur) post office; the LGD village code is 526037. The nearest hospital or health centre is Rugved Clinic, 15 km away. The village votes in Amalner assembly constituency, represented by MLA Anil Bhaidas Patil. The population is estimated at 2,297 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
